how to make Sopa de Conchas
Ingredients :
- 1 cup conchita pasta (shell pasta)
- 2 cups chicken or vegetable broth
- 1 can (14 oz) diced tomatoes
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 garlic cloves, minced
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Juice of 1 lime
- Fresh cilantro, for garnish
Directions :
- In a large pot, heat olive oil over medium heat.
- Add chopped onion and minced garlic, sauté until fragrant and onion is translucent, about 3-4 minutes.
- Stir in the diced tomatoes, broth, and pasta.
-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for about 10 minutes or until the pasta is cooked al dente.
-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Serve hot with a squeeze of lime and a sprinkle of fresh cilantro on top.

how to store Sopa de Conchas
If you have leftovers, store Sopa de Conchas in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will stay fresh for about 3-4 days. To reheat, simply warm it on the stove over low heat until heated through. You may need to add a little extra broth or water as the pasta absorbs the liquid when stored.
tips to make Sopa de Conchas
- For a heartier soup, you can add cooked chicken, shrimp, or vegetables like bell peppers and corn.
- Experiment with spices! Adding cumin or chili powder can give your soup a unique twist.
- Make sure not to overcook the pasta; it should be al dente to hold its shape well in the soup.

FAQs
Can I use a different type of pasta?
Yes, you can use any small pasta shape, but shell pasta works great for holding the soup’s flavors.
Can I make this soup in advance?
While you can prep the ingredients ahead of time, it’s best to cook the soup just before serving to keep the pasta from becoming too soft.
Is Sopa de Conchas gluten-free?
No, traditional Sopa de Conchas is not gluten-free due to the pasta. However, you can use gluten-free pasta to make a gluten-free version.
